Body image things can be really tricky. The things to keep in mind are that others don't always see you the way you see yourself. They aren't as picky sometimes about things you think are a big deal. Also I'm sure you know there are people of all body types who have confidence and have done well socially. I think it's one of those things where you can't just make yourself love your body, but you can keep in mind the things mentioned above and just have the courage to do the best you can with what you have while you work to improve it over time. |
